Subject: Parchmill cut-over wrap-up

Hi — quick summary for your review. We cut over to the new Parchmill markdown pipeline last night with no rollbacks. Sanitization now happens pre-cache, so stale unsafe HTML can't leak from old entries; we also purged the render cache entirely. One straggler worker ran the old build for ten minutes, already terminated. The production pipeline currently runs with these settings.

config for bawip-badup:
ULAAEL_HOST=ulaael.zemvarsys.internal
ULAAEL_PORT=8000

Subject: Memtrace cut-over complete

Team,

Cut-over to Memtrace v2 for GPU memory profiling finished last night. Old v1 agents are disabled; any tickets referencing v1 dashboards should be closed as resolved-by-migration. Sampling overhead is now under 2% and allocation traces include kernel names. Known gap: profiles older than 30 days were not migrated. Point customers at the v2 docs for setup questions. For reference when troubleshooting, the agent now runs with the following configuration.

settings of bagaf-bawip:
[aldax]
port = 5000
region = south-4
host = aldax.brasklabs.corp
team = brivan
timeout_ms = 2000
retries = 2

## Changed defaults

Heads up: the Ledgerline tax-rate lookup cache now defaults to a 15-minute TTL instead of 24 hours. Turns out rates in the Veldt County sandbox were going stale mid-demo, which was embarrassing. Eviction is now LRU rather than FIFO, and the cache warms on boot. If you're reviewing, check that nothing hardcodes the old TTL. The new defaults land as follows.

deployment values, bajop-taweg:
holwyn:
  log_level: debug
  metrics_host: metrics.holwyn.zemvarsys.internal
  pool_size: 32

Circulated to heads of department at Merrowstone Logistics. The committee reviewed draft allocations: compliance training holds steady, leadership development increases by 7%, and the Copperline systems course moves in-house under Henrik Dast. Department heads must submit headcount-based estimates by month end; late submissions default to this year's figures. The e-learning pilot at the Garrowby depot continues unchanged. Final sign-off is deferred until the board considers the confidential business note set out directly below.

confidential, yahop-yagug: Project Juleth slips by six weeks because of the tooling delay.